Output e54e5067c524a01843e954091443901241de0dd5f81eafd5d9656ba483352fbc:0

value
679616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f8ef4890ab3a1ec6a949f0c819eab8ecf7e5a2 OP_EQUAL
address
3DuQ1Lscq1TcnWmnzbLwdwRk5VL19doCyD
transaction
e54e5067c524a01843e954091443901241de0dd5f81eafd5d9656ba483352fbc
confirmations
305736
spent
true